No. 3 Field Hockey Posts Fifth Straight Shutout, Defeating Mansfield, 3-0

SU gets seven saves from Mooney, goals by Huffman, Zeiders, Spisak

The Shippensburg University field hockey team posted its fifth straight shutout on Saturday night with a 3-0 road victory at Mansfield in a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) match at damp and chilly Van Norman Stadium.
 
Shippensburg (10-1, 3-0 PSAC) scored less than six minutes when junior Kylie Huffman blasted home her second goal of the year. Just 4:30 before halftime, SU made it 2-0 when sophomore Brooke Zeiders scored off an assist from senior Suzanne Muller.
 
Mansfield (1-9, 0-2) took it to the Raiders during portions of the second half, as redshirt-sophomore goalkeeper Ally Mooney matched a season high with seven saves. The Mountaineers worked seven penalty corners in the second half to SU's four, but the Raiders held a 12-7 overall margin in the category.
 
SU cemented the victory with less than nine minutes remaining on the first goal as a Raider for junior Mary Spisak. Zeiders assisted on the tally.
 
Through 11 games, Mooney has allowed just one goal in just more than 748 minutes of action – resulting in a 0.09 goals-against average (GAA). SU has outscored its opponents 31-2 through 11 matches with nine team shutouts.
 
Shippensburg returns to action at 4 p.m. Tuesday when it renews its rivalry with West Chester in a home PSAC matchup at Robb Sports Complex.
